Three Fold Nature of Man

There are two natures in a Christian, the old nature you are conceived with and the new nature you receive when you become a Christian.  Psalms 51:5 KJV “5 Behold, I was shapen in iniquity; and in sin did my mother conceive me.”  Ephesians 1:13; 4:30 KJV “1:13 In whom ye also trusted, after that ye heard the word of truth, the gospel of your salvation: in whom also after that ye believed, ye were sealed with that holy Spirit of promise, 4:30 And grieve not the holy Spirit of God, whereby ye are sealed unto the day of redemption.” God created man with a three-fold nature.  These are the Body, Soul and Spirit.  When you are concieved in your mother’s womb, you have these three chambers but only two are active, the body and soul.  These pertain to your old nature.  The spirit chamber is empty and becomes filled with the Holy Spirit when you accept Jesus Christ as your Lord and Savior.  Ephesians 1:3 tells that you are sealed with the Spirit until the day of redemption.  Great news!  Once you are saved you should be now on a mission to behave like a Christian to honor God and testify for him.  He gives us grace to account for our failures and setbacks.  Paul tells us in Romans 6, we should not purposely sin so grace may abound.  God created man with this three-fold nature to teach us more about him.
